    Details of this species in Namibia
    Status: Alien
    Invasiveness: Invasive
    Occurrence: Present/controlled
    Source: Branch and Stephanni 2004
    Arrival Date: 1989
    Introduction:
    Species Notes for this Location:
    M. galloprovincialis arrived there in about 1989, soon became the dominant mussel, but then collapsed. Although still present, it is no longer the dominant (B. Currie Pers. Comm., in Branch and Stephanni 2004). This suggests that central Namibia lies near the limits of its tolerance range.
